Asymptotic Notation

What is Asymptotic Notation? Asymptotic Notations are algorithms growth rate all languages allow us to analyze algorithms running time by identifying its behavior as an input size for the algorithms increases. Common Rate of Growth Comparing some efficiency of algorithms. We need some common growth rates. Let's assume n in the size of input and c some constant. The following are the common rate of growth : Logarithmic Function - log n  Linear Function - an + b Quadratic Function - an^2 + bn + c Polynomial Function - an^z + ... + an^2 + a*n^1 + a*n^0, where z is some constant Exponential Function - a^n, where a is some constant When analyzing function considering the higher limit part of the function i.e linear function an + b here n is a large value with constant a.
